How much do x ray scientist jobs pay per year?
As of Sep 9, 2026, the average yearly pay for x ray scientist in the United States is $111,343.00, according to ZipRecruiter salary data. Most workers in this role earn between $94,500.00 and $137,000.00 per year, depending on experience, location, and employer.
X Ray Scientists are researchers and professionals who specialize in the use and study of X-rays to investigate the structure and properties of materials, biological tissues, or other substances. They work in various fields such as physics, materials science, medical imaging, and engineering. Their work involves developing and applying X-ray techniques for imaging, analysis, and diagnostics, often using advanced equipment like synchrotrons or CT scanners. X Ray Scientists contribute to scientific discoveries, improve imaging technologies, and help solve complex problems in both academia and industry.
To thrive as an X Ray Scientist, you need a solid background in physics, materials science, and mathematics, typically with a PhD or advanced degree in a related field. Familiarity with x-ray diffraction, synchrotron radiation facilities, image analysis software, and data processing tools is essential. Strong problem-solving abilities, attention to detail, and effective communication skills help you collaborate with multidisciplinary teams and present complex findings. These skills and qualifications are crucial for designing experiments, interpreting data accurately, and advancing research in materials characterization.
X Ray Scientists often encounter challenges when analyzing complex or heterogeneous samples, such as obtaining clear images due to overlapping structures or varying material densities. To address these issues, scientists must carefully select appropriate imaging techniques, optimize instrument parameters, and sometimes employ advanced data processing or complementary analytical methods. Collaboration with multidisciplinary teams, including material scientists and engineers, can also help in interpreting results and troubleshooting experimental difficulties.
